Effects of Rugged Terrain on Spatial and Temporal Distribution of Temperature-Taking Chongqing City as a Case Study
[Objective] We aimed to analyze the spatial distribution and its change of air temperature based on GIS technology in rugged terrain
in order to provide basis for the study of regional ecological environment
agriculture regionalization
and climate change.[Methods] Taking Chongqing City as a case study
we collected annual temperature data from 1971 to 2010 in 34 meteorological stations in Chongqing City
and constructed the air temperature spatial distribution model according to the correlation between air temperature and topographic factors(longitude
latitude
altitude
slope
and aspect) based on GIS and DEM(digital elevation model) with high resolution(100 m×100 m).[Results] (1) Correlation coefficient between different inter-decadal air temperature and topographical factors were all greater than 0.8. (2) The annual temperature decreased initially and then increased. In 1970s and 1980s
it showed a downward trend
while from 1990s
it showed a significant increase. (3) Temperature in most areas of Chongqing City tended to increase
and the increasing range was:southeast > northeast > west.[Conclusion] In rugged terrain
the spatial distribution of air temperature has strong correlations with topographical factors. Moreover
three-dimensional display of air temperature in ArcScene based on GIS can clearly reflect the spatial distribution of air temperature.
